ATL internals
Material type: TextPublication details: Reading, MA : Addison Wesley Longman, c1999.Edition: 1Description: xvi, 635 p. : illISBN:- 0201695898
- 005.268 REC-A
Item type | Current library | Home library | Collection | Call number | Status | Notes | Date due | Barcode | |
---|---|---|---|---|---|---|---|---|---|
Book | Dept. of Computational Biology and Bioinformatics Processing Center | Dept. of Computational Biology and Bioinformatics | Gift or donation | 005.268 REC-A (Browse shelf(Opens below)) | Available | GIFT | DCBG-0161 |
Ch. 1. Hello, ATL --
Ch. 2. ATL Smart Types: Strings, BSTRs, VARIANTs, and Interface Pointers --
Ch. 3. Objects in ATL --
Ch. 4. COM Servers --
Ch. 5. Interface Maps --
Ch. 6. Persistence in ATL --
Ch. 7. Collections and Enumerators --
Ch. 8. Connection Points --
Ch. 9. Windowing --
Ch. 10. ActiveX Controls --
Ch. 11. Control Containment --
App. A. C++ Templates by Example --
App. B. ATL Classes and Headers.
The Active Template Library (ATL) is a set of small, efficient, and flexible classes that facilitate the creation of interoperable COM components. Written for experienced COM and Visual C++ programmers, this book provides in-depth coverage of ATL's inner workings. It offers insight into the rationale behind ATL design, explains its architectural underpinnings, shows how ATL maps to COM, and describes important implementation details.
There are no comments on this title.